Kayıtlar

Şubat, 2011 tarihine ait yayınlar gösteriliyor

Google Chrome eklentileri

Kısa açıklamalarıyla A’dan Z’ye kullandığım Chrome eklentileri: * AdThwart: İstenmeyen içerik engelleyici. Sitelerde sevmediğiniz bölümü görmemenizi sağlar. * Allow right click: Sağ tuşu engelleyen sitelere kıllık yapar. * Analytics kapsamı dışında kalma etkisi: Adı üstünde Google Analytics’e gezinme verilerini göndermez. * Autopagerize for Chrome: Mesela Google arama sonuçlarını yeni sayfa açmaya gerek kalmadan aşağıya doğru kendiliğinden açar. * AutoScroll: Fare orta tuşuyla yukarı aşağı gezinme kolaylığı. * Bubble translate: Kelimeyi seçersiniz ve ayarladığınız siteden çevirisini gösterir. * Chrome Notepad: Not almak için kullanışlı. * Chrome SEO: Sitelerle ilgili verilere ulaşmak için faydalı. * Chromed Bird: Twitter kullanıyorsanız durum güncellemesi için. * CssViewer: Sayfa css bilgisi. * Delicious Bookmarks: Çok özellikli değil ama sayfaları eklemek için kısayol tuşu. * Facebook Fixer: Fotoğraflar üzerinde bekleyince büyütüyor.

Ubuntu için Yararlı Bilgiler

Merhaba Arkadaşlar, Birçok işlemi yaparken internete bağlı olmamız gerekiyor!!! 1-) Root Şifresi Belirleme; 2-) Compiz (Efektler) 3-) Ekranın Videosunu çekip Kayıt Etme; 4-) Google Chrome Kurulumu 5-) MSN 6-) Winrar 7-) Linux Altında Film Oynatıcı 8-) Firefox için Cooliris eklentisi 9-) Wine (Windows Dosyalarını Çalıştırma) 10-) Remote Desktop 11-) Linux üzerinden Windowsa VPN (PPTP) 12-) Kablosuz Network Araçları (aircrack-ng) 13-) Kablosuz Network Araçları (macchanger) 14-) Dns Adresi değiştirme 15-) Windows Mobile Tabanlı Telefonları(USB Modem olarak Kullanma) 1-) Root Şifresi Belirleme;(root = Administrator) En yetkili kullanıcı Ilk adım olarak alt + F2 basılır ve run in terminal tıklanarak sudo passwd root yazılır Ubuntuyu kurarken bir kullanıcı şifresi belirlemiştiniz buraya önce kendi şifrenizi giriyorsunuz sonra root için bir şifre giriyorsunuz ileride yapılacak işlemler için root şifresi lazım olacak 2-) Compiz (Efektler) Önce bir terminal ekranı açılır Applications + Accessor

Ubuntu’ya Oracle XE ve APEX Yüklemek

Her ne kadar kurumsal yazılımlar açısından Redhat Linux tabanlı dağıtımlar ideal olsa da ben notebookumda Ubuntu kullanıyorum. Test ortamı oluşturmak için Oracle veritabanı kurmam gerektiğinde, Ubuntu üzerine Oracle kurmak yerine (ki resmi olarak desteklenmese de kurulabilir) virtualbox ile oluşturduğum sanal makinaya Oracle Enterprise Linux yükleyip, Oracle veritabanını bu sanal makinada kuruyorum. Böylece production sistemlere benzer bir ortamda çalışma imkanım oluyor. Buna karşın özellikle APEX ile uğraşırken, rahatlıkla erişebileceğim ve az kaynak kullanacak bir geliştirme platformuna ihtiyacı duyduğumdan Ubuntu’ya Oracle XE (Express Edition) kurup üzerine APEX kurmayı terchih ediyorum. Bilmeyenler için açıklamak da fayda var: Oracle XE, standart sürüm özelliklerine sahip ama 1 CPU, 1G RAM ve 4G storage sınırlaması olan ücretsiz veritabanı sürümüdür. Oracle XE, APEX ile uygulama geliştirmek için kolay kurulan ve yönetilebilen bir platform sağlıyor. Oracle XE’nin güzel yanlarından b

Ubuntu 10.10 ve Cisco VPN

En sonunda Ubuntu 10.10′u kurdum. Daha kurulurken Ubuntu beni etkilemeyi başardı. Kurulum yapacağım deyip, disk partitionlarını ayarladıktan sonra dosya kopyalama işlemi arka planda başlıyor. Dosyalar kopylanırken, siz saat dilimi, kullanıcı bilgileri gibi detayları giriyorsunuz. Geleneksel kurulum araçlarında bu bilgiler girilmeden kurulum başlamaz veya kurulum sonrasında bunları girmeniz istenirdi. Bu basit ama müthiş fikir, multitasking bir kurulum keyfi yaşamanızı ve Ubuntu’daki ekibin zekasına hayran kalmanızı sağlıyor. Bunun daha önce neden düşünülmediğini veya uygulanmadığını bilmiyorum ama bu işlem sayesinde kazandığınız 1-2 dakika insana büyük keyif veriyor. Ubuntu’nun yeni sürümü bir süredir Windows 7 kullandığım için mi bilmiyorum ama bana gerçekten çok hızlı geldi. Hızlı açılıyor, hızlı login oluyorsunuz, hızlı kapanıyor. Performanstan inanılmaz derecede memnun kaldım. Daha bir aylık bir sürüm olmasına rağmen kurulumun ardından 100MB’lik güncelleme indirmek zorunda kalmam b

Cisco IP Telefon 7940 / 7960 için VoIP kurulumu ve SIP ayarları

Bu özet kullanılabilir değil. Yayını görüntülemek için lütfen burayı tıklayın.

ASP.Net uygulamalarında ConnectionString’i şifrelemek

ASP.Net uygulamalarımızda en çok kullandığımız yöntemlerden biri, connectionString’i web.config dosyası içerisinde tanımlamak. Bu sayede tekrardan derlemeye gerek kalmadan uygulamamızın veri tabanı sunucusunu değiştirme şansına sahip olmaktayız. Aynı zamanda tek yerden yapılan güncelleme kod içerisinde connectionstring arama derdinden bizi kurtarmakta. Bu özellik gerçekten güzel gibi ama bazen bu bağlantının meraklı gözlerden saklanması gerekebilir. Bunun için web.config içerisindeki bazı alanların şifrelenebilmesi mümkündür. Önce şifreleyebileceğimiz alanlara bakalım : *connectionstrings *processmodel *runtime *mscorlib *startup *system.runtime.remoting *configprotecteddata *satelliteassemblies *cryptographysettings *cryptonamemapping *cryptoclasses Şifreleme 2 ayrı yöntem ile yapılabilir. 1. Yöntem İlk yöntemimiz aspnet_regiis.exe programını kullanmak. Bu yöntemde web.config dosyasını şifreleyeceğiniz sunucuya bağlı olmanız veya kendi test makinanızda çalışıyor olmanız lazım. Çünkü b

Asterisk ve g729 codec

g729 codeci aslında kanal başına 10$ gibi bir ücretten satılmasına rağmen, gerçek g729 standardına yaklaşamamakla birlikte, ücretsiz kullanıma açık olan bir codec var. Öncelikle; http://asterisk.hosting.lv/ sitesine gidiyoruz ve Asterisk versiyonumuza ve İşlemci mimarimize göre bir codec download ediyoruz. Bu codeci /usr/lib/asterisk/modules altına kopyalıyoruz. /etc/sip.conf içerisinde allow=ulaw olan satırın üstüne allow=g729 yazıyoruz ve Asterisk i reload ediyoruz. Hayırlı olsun.

5 Maddede Programcı verimsizliği...

Büyük umutlarla şirketinize transfer ettiğiniz yazılım ekibinizin tam performans çalışmasını sağlamak için aşağıdaki gibi davranın: 1 – Yazılımcılarınızı 9-6 çalıştırın: Kaliteli yazılımcıların haftada 20-25 saatte çıkartabildikleri kaliteli işleri umursamayın. Sonuçta şirkette haftada 50-60 saat çalışan beceriksizler onların iki katı kadar çok ve beşte biri kadar kaliteli iş çıkartabilir. Hem nasıl olsa fazla mesai ödemiyorsunuz ve yazılımcılar sizin köleniz. Ayrıca kaliteli yazılımcılar 20 saatte işlerini bitirebilir ve kalan zamanlarında kötü dizayn edilmiş sistemlerinizi geliştirmek için çalışır görünürler ve antik çağlardan ezberinizde kalan çalışma sistemleri değiştirmek gibi size korkunç telkinlerde bulunurlar. Halbuki diğer beceriksizleri olayları olduğu gibi kanıksadıklarından haftalık 60 saatlerini daha verimli geçirebilirler. 2 – Yazılımcılarınıza en az 5 yıllık sistemler verin: Kim demiş yazılımcılar en az 2 adet geniş ekran monitöre ihtiyaç duyar diye? Boşversenize, zaten